Creating Spacious Illusions: How Mirrors Enlarge Your Space in Interior Design

When it comes to interior design, one of the most effective and versatile tools at your disposal is the mirror. Mirrors have the magical ability to expand visual space, making small rooms appear larger and more open. By strategically incorporating mirrors into your design, you can create an illusion of spaciousness that will transform the way your rooms feel. In this blog post, we'll explore some clever techniques on how to use mirrors to make rooms look larger in your interior design.
​
1. The Power of Reflection
The fundamental principle of using mirrors to enlarge a room lies in their ability to reflect light and space. Placing a mirror opposite a window will bounce natural light deep into the room, instantly brightening it up and giving the illusion of an extended space. This trick works exceptionally well in living rooms, bedrooms, and dining areas. Not only does it make the room look larger, but it also creates a more cheerful and inviting atmosphere.

​2. Create Depth with Mirrored Walls
To take the illusion of space to the next level, consider installing mirrored walls. This technique is particularly useful in narrow hallways or small bedrooms where you want to eliminate that cramped feeling. A mirrored wall can trick the eye into believing there's more depth in the room than there actually is, making it appear more spacious and open.
​
3. Mirrored Furniture and Accessories
Another excellent way to incorporate mirrors into your interior design is through mirrored furniture and accessories. Pieces like mirrored coffee tables, dressers, or sideboards can add a touch of elegance while also expanding the visual space. The reflective surfaces will blend seamlessly with the rest of your décor and contribute to the overall sense of spaciousness.

​4. Mirror Gallery Wall
Creating a gallery wall using an array of mirrors in different shapes and sizes can be a captivating focal point and an effective way to make your room feel larger. This arrangement reflects light from various angles, giving the impression of extra space. Experiment with different frame styles and mirror shapes to add an artistic flair to your interior design.

5. Mirrored Closet Doors
For bedrooms with limited square footage, consider replacing traditional closet doors with mirrored ones. This simple switch will not only make the room appear larger, but it will also serve a practical purpose by giving you a full-length mirror for dressing and grooming.

6. Mirrored Backsplash in the Kitchen
The kitchen is another area where mirrors can work wonders. Installing a mirrored backsplash can visually extend the counter space and reflect light throughout the room. It can be a striking addition to modern kitchen designs and will make your cooking space feel more open and airy.

7. Framed Mirrors as Wall Art
Large, framed mirrors can serve as captivating pieces of wall art. Hang a beautiful mirror with an intricately designed frame on a feature wall to create a stunning focal point in the room. This technique draws the eye towards the mirror, making the room feel more expansive as it appears to have an extra dimension.

8. Use Oversized Mirrors
When it comes to mirrors, the bigger, the better. An oversized mirror in a small room can do wonders to enhance the feeling of space. Consider leaning a large mirror against a wall or mounting it securely if it's heavy. The larger the reflective surface, the more spacious the room will appear.

9. Experiment with Mirror Shapes
Mirrors come in various shapes beyond the traditional rectangle. Circular mirrors, for instance, can soften the lines of a room and add a sense of playfulness to space. Similarly, using multiple small mirrors with unique shapes can create an intriguing pattern on the wall while still achieving the illusion of a more extensive area.

10. Don't Overdo It
While mirrors are fantastic tools for enlarging rooms, it's essential not to go overboard. Using too many mirrors or placing them haphazardly can create a chaotic and disjointed look. Be strategic with your mirror placement, and let them complement your existing décor and furnishings without overpowering the space.


In conclusion, mirrors are a designer's best friend when it comes to making rooms appear larger and more open. By reflecting light and space, strategically placing mirrors in your interior design can work wonders in transforming small, cramped rooms into inviting and spacious areas. Embrace the magic of mirrors, and watch as your living spaces come to life with the illusion of endless room to roam.
